Quick summary

  • Ninh Binh: closer, great for 1–2 days with nature + heritage scenery.
  • Hue: deeper imperial history, better with 2–3+ days due to distance.
  • Choose by: days available and nature vs history preference.
  • Tip: short trips → Ninh Binh is safer.
  • Reminder: avoid overpacking—pick one core experience.

Core difference

  • Ninh Binh: landscapes, river/mountain views, heritage atmosphere.
  • Hue: imperial architecture, museums, deeper historical pacing.

Choose by days

  1. 1 day: Ninh Binh is feasible.
  2. 2 days: Ninh Binh feels comfortable; Hue can feel rushed.
  3. 3+ days: Hue becomes more rewarding.

Choose by style

  • Nature/photos → Ninh Binh.
  • History/heritage depth → Hue.
